Integrate with Oracle BI Server Security

If you installed Publisher as part of the Oracle Analytics Server and you configured Oracle Analytics Server to use legacy Oracle BI Server authentication, then follow the procedures below to configure Publisher to use BI Server security.

The Oracle BI Server security option is for customers who want to use legacy 10g authentication. This information doesn't apply to you if you configured Oracle Fusion Middleware Security.

These procedures assume that you performed the configuration required in the BI Server.

Configure Publisher for Oracle BI Server Security

You configure Publisher for BI Server Security on the Administration page.

  1. Log in to Publisher with administrator credentials. Navigate to the Publisher Administration page. On the Administration page, click Security Configuration.

    Note:

    To log in directly to the Publisher server, use the login URL with the /xmlpserver suffix, for example: http://example.com:9502/xmlpserver

  2. In the Authorization region of the page, select Oracle BI Server from the Security Model list. Provide the following connection information for the Oracle BI Server:
    • JDBC Connection String — Example: jdbc:oraclebi://host:port/

      If you don’t know the connection string to the BI Server, then you can copy it from data source connection page. From the Administration page, under Data Sources, click JDBC Connection. Locate the Oracle Analytics Server server and copy the connection string. If this has not been configured, then see Set Up a JDBC Connection to the Oracle BI Server.

    • Database Driver Class — Example: oracle.bi.jdbc.AnaJdbcDriver

  3. Click Apply. Restart Publisher for the security changes to take effect.

Add Data Sources to BI Server Roles

Add data sources to BI server roles from the Administration page.

  1. Log in to Oracle Business Intelligence as an administrator.
  2. On the global header click Administration. On the Oracle Business Intelligence Administration page, click Manage Publisher.
  3. On the Publisher Administration page, click Roles and Permissions. The groups to which you assigned the Publisher groups are displayed as available roles.
  4. Find the group (role) to add data sources to and click Add Data Sources.

    Alternatively, you can navigate to the data source and add the roles that require access to the data source.

  5. Locate the appropriate data sources in the Available Data Sources list and use the shuttle buttons to move the sources to the Allowed Data Sources list for the role.
  6. Click Apply.
  7. Repeat the above steps for all roles that need access to report data sources.